Styled after steakhouses of America's Golden Age, Sullivan's recalls an era when grace and style were currency. Dark woods and cream colors dominate, dressed with small statues and framed artwork.

Easily one of the best rest. on the Northside and Indy; Service is excellent without being pretentious; the best here I have found is the prime rib, especially if you liked it cooked perfectly rare or medium rare. Sides are a la carte and large enough to share. While Sullivan's will put a dent in your wallet, but well worth the quality you receive, I suggest Sundays. Sunday they offer a $29 menu that includes a salad choice(the house w/bleu chz is the only choice you should make here), main course choice of steak or seafood of 7 items, one side, and one of three desserts; if you can withhold from alcohol this is the best money can buy at Sullivan's.
